Official title
A Randomized Placebo-Controlled Evaluation of the Safety of Oral Cannabidiol in a Clinically Relevant Model of Opioid Withdrawal
Brief summary
Reproduced verbatim from the official ClinicalTrials.gov record. Not medical advice.
This pilot study will examine the safety of the cannabinoid cannabidiol (Epidiolex) in a human laboratory model of clinically relevant withdrawal. The study will be a residential within-subject comparison; all participants will receive placebo dosing and active cannabidiol. Results may be used to support an R01 grant application to more closely examine this hypothesis.
